Down the rabbit hole. The crankset appears to be from Pro-Wheel. The cheapest, square taper, BCD 110-80, steel chainrings, 46t-30t matched up with Shimano Cues 4000-3020 mechs. Probably an RPL-421 "Performance-Road" item. Pro-Wheel do make a matching chainguard. They also make a 48T-32T chainring set with guard. But they sell to OEMs only. AFAIK, nobody makes a BCD 110-80, wide-narrow, 48t with a chainguard or chainguard holes. Hardly anyone makes a 48t sprocket. | |

For Bicycle fans, Shimano, I hate you! For years the range got more and more complex. But at least you could buy spares and updates for the low end Acera, Altus and Tourney ranges. Now they've "rationalised" it into CUES. So at least you can swap MTB-Road mechs & levers. I want a 48t sprocket with a chain guard and everything is. 40t, 46t or 50t. And all the mount holes are asymmetric, Shimano specific and different so nothing generic fits. GAH! | |

#Cocktail - Quaker 25ml Rye, 25ml Cognac, 25ml Lemon, 25ml Raspberry Syrup, lemon twist. I'm still struggling to find a good Raspberry syrup. Asda do a raspberry liqueur 17%. It's a good taste but not sweet at all. So this recipe needs a little dbl syrup as well. | |
